As the USL enters a new era—launching Division One and inching toward promotion and relegation—its relationship with the players driving that growth has become its most visible tension. A routine CBA negotiation has spilled into stadiums, supporter sections, and the USL Championship Final itself.
As the USL Focuses on Growth, the USLPA’s Labor Fight Intensifies
How a Stalled CBA Negotiation Erupted on the USL’s Biggest Stage.

The USL’s new Division One has a real chance to get officiating right from the start. FIFA’s new Football Video Support system could make that possible — fair, affordable, and built for leagues that want to lead the game forward.
Why the USL’s New Division One League Should Adopt Football Video Support
When the United Soccer League’s long-awaited Division One league debuts in 2028, it will mark one of the most significant evolutions in American soccer history.

Liga MX is set to reinstate promotion and relegation with the conditions of the format and date of return to be announced soon by the Court of Arbitration for Sport, sources confirmed to ESPN

www.espn.com/soccer/story...
Sources: Liga MX set to reinstate pro-rel system
Liga MX will announce on Thursday the return of the promotion and relegation system for next year, following a Court of Arbitration for Sport decision that ends a six-season suspension, sources told E...

USL’s vote to launch a Division One league with promotion and relegation could reshape American soccer. But U.S. Soccer’s strict Division One requirements mean it may not be decided by results alone. In my latest piece I look at which clubs are ready, which aren’t, and how this compares to England.
USL’s Division One and the Battle Between Merit and Market
When USL owners voted in March 2025 to launch a Division One league with promotion and relegation, they set in motion a transformation that could reshape American soccer.
